Julia Dault is an acclaimed Canadian abstract painter and sculptor whose work can be found in the Guggenheim Museum, Miami’s Pérez Art Museum, the National Gallery of Canada, and many other notable galleries around the world. But after a midlife crisis, Julia shifted her focus away from international exhibits and toward the hyper-local. She sits down with guest host Garvia Bailey to talk about that change, and why she decided to open a community art studio in Toronto called Hot Pizza, built around a simple motto: art for everyone.
